PTLib  Version 2.18.8
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
XMPP::IQ Member List

This is the complete list of members for XMPP::IQ, including all inherited members.

AsString() const PXML
AsString()PXML
AsString(Options options)PXML
BuildError(const PString &type, const PString &code) const XMPP::IQvirtual
BuildResult() const XMPP::IQvirtual
Class()PObjectinlinestatic
Clone() const PObjectvirtual
CloneAs() const PObjectinline
Compare(const PObject &obj) const PObjectvirtual
Compare2(T v1, T v2)PObjectinlinestatic
CompareObjectMemoryDirect(const PObject &obj) const PObjectvirtual
Comparison enum namePObject
CopyTraceContextIdentifier(PObject &obj) const PObjectinline
CopyTraceContextIdentifier(PObject *obj) const PObjectinline
CopyTraceContextIdentifier(PObject &to, const PObject &from)PObjectinlinestatic
CopyTraceContextIdentifier(PObject &to, const PObject *from)PObjectinlinestatic
CopyTraceContextIdentifier(PObject *to, const PObject &from)PObjectinlinestatic
CopyTraceContextIdentifier(PObject *to, const PObject *from)PObjectinlinestatic
CreateElement(const PCaselessString &name, const char *data=NULL)PXMLvirtual
CreateRootElement(const PCaselessString &name)PXMLvirtual
DEFAULT_MAX_ENTITY_LENGTH enum valuePXMLBase
DocType enum valuePXML
ElementName enum valuePXML
EndOfValidationList enum valuePXML
EqualTo enum valuePObject
Error enum valueXMPP::IQ
EscapeSpecialChars(const PString &string)PXMLstatic
FromTag()XMPP::Stanzastatic
GenerateID()XMPP::Stanzastatic
Get enum valueXMPP::IQ
GetBody()XMPP::IQvirtual
GetClass() const PObjectinline
GetDocType() const PXMLinline
GetDocumentType() const PXML
GetDtdURI() const PXMLinline
GetElement(const PString &name, PINDEX i=0)XMPP::Stanzavirtual
PXML::GetElement(const PCaselessString &name, const PCaselessString &attr, const PString &attrval) const PXML
PXML::GetElement(const PCaselessString &name, PINDEX idx=0) const PXML
PXML::GetElement(PINDEX idx) const PXML
GetEncoding() const PXMLinline
GetErrorColumn() const PXMLinline
GetErrorLine() const PXMLinline
GetErrorString() const PXMLinline
GetFrom() const XMPP::Stanzavirtual
GetID() const XMPP::Stanzavirtual
GetMaxEntityLength() const PXMLBaseinline
GetNumElements() const PXML
GetObjectCount() const PXMLvirtual
GetOptions() const PXMLBaseinline
GetOriginalMessage() const XMPP::IQinlinevirtual
GetPubicIdentifier() const PXMLinline
GetResponseHandlers()XMPP::IQinlinevirtual
GetRootElement() const PXMLinline
GetStandAlone() const PXMLinline
GetTo() const XMPP::Stanzavirtual
GetTraceContextIdentifier() const PObjectinline
GetType(PString *typeName=0) const XMPP::IQvirtual
GetVersion() const PXMLinline
GreaterThan enum valuePObject
HasBeenProcessed() const XMPP::IQinline
HashFunction() const PObjectvirtual
IDTag()XMPP::Stanzastatic
InternalCompareObjectMemoryDirect(const PObject *obj1, const PObject *obj2, PINDEX size)PObjectstatic
IQ(IQType type)XMPP::IQ
IQ(PXMLElement &pdu)XMPP::IQ
IQType enum nameXMPP::IQ
IsClass(const char *name) const PObjectinline
IsDirty() const PXML
IsLoaded() const PXMLinline
IsNoIndentElement(const PString &elementName) const PXMLvirtual
IsStandAlone enum valuePXMLBase
IsValid() const XMPP::IQvirtual
LessThan enum valuePObject
Load(const PString &data)PXML
Load(const PString &data, Options options, const char *defaultEncoding=NULL)PXML
LoadAndValidate(const PString &body, const PXML::ValidationInfo *validator, PString &error, Options options=NoOptions)PXML
LoadFile(const PFilePath &fn)PXML
LoadFile(const PFilePath &fn, Options options)PXML
m_defaultNameSpacePXMLprotected
m_docTypePXMLprotected
m_dtdURIPXMLprotected
m_encodingPXMLprotected
m_errorColumnPXMLprotected
m_errorLinePXMLprotected
m_errorStringPXMLprotected
m_loadFilenamePXMLprotected
m_maxEntityLengthPXMLBaseprotected
m_noIndentElementsPXMLprotected
m_optionsPXMLBaseprotected
m_OriginalIQXMPP::IQprotected
m_percentPXMLmutableprotected
m_ProcessedXMPP::IQprotected
m_publicIdPXMLprotected
m_ResponseHandlersXMPP::IQprotected
m_rootElementPXMLprotected
m_savedObjectsPXMLmutableprotected
m_standAlonePXMLprotected
m_totalObjectsPXMLprotected
m_traceContextIdentifierPObjectprotected
m_versionPXMLprotected
NotStandAlone enum valuePXMLBase
OnLoaded()PXMLinlinevirtual
OnLoadProgress(unsigned) const PXMLinlinevirtual
OnSaveProgress(unsigned) const PXMLinlinevirtual
operator!=(const PObject &obj) const PObjectinline
operator<(const PObject &obj) const PObjectinline
operator<=(const PObject &obj) const PObjectinline
operator==(const PObject &obj) const PObjectinline
operator>(const PObject &obj) const PObjectinline
operator>=(const PObject &obj) const PObjectinline
OptionalAttribute enum valuePXML
OptionalAttributeWithValue enum valuePXML
OptionalAttributeWithValueMatching enum valuePXML
OptionalAttributeWithValueMatchingEx enum valuePXML
OptionalElement enum valuePXML
OptionalElementWithBodyMatching enum valuePXML
OptionalElementWithBodyMatchingEx enum valuePXML
OptionalNonEmptyAttribute enum valuePXML
OutputIndent(ostream &strm, int indent, const PString &elementName=PString::Empty()) const PXMLBase
OutputProgress() const PXMLvirtual
P_DECLARE_BITWISE_ENUM_EX(Options, 8,(NoOptions, Indent, IndentWithTabs, NewLineAfterElement, NoIgnoreWhiteSpace, CloseExtended, WithNS, FragmentOnly, ExpandEntities), AllOptions=(1<< 8)-1)PXMLBase
PObject()PObjectinlineprotected
PrintOn(ostream &strm) const PXMLvirtual
PTraceObjectInstance() const PObjectinline
PTraceObjectInstance(const char *)PObjectinlinestatic
PTraceObjectInstance(const PObject *obj)PObjectinlinestatic
PXML(Options options=NoOptions, const char *noIndentElements=NULL, const char *defaultEncoding=NULL)PXML
PXML(const PXML &xml)PXML
PXMLBase(Options opts=NoOptions)PXMLBase
ReadFrom(istream &strm)PXMLvirtual
RemoveAll()PXML
RequiredAttribute enum valuePXML
RequiredAttributeWithValue enum valuePXML
RequiredAttributeWithValueMatching enum valuePXML
RequiredAttributeWithValueMatchingEx enum valuePXML
RequiredElement enum valuePXML
RequiredElementWithBodyMatching enum valuePXML
RequiredElementWithBodyMatchingEx enum valuePXML
RequiredNonEmptyAttribute enum valuePXML
Result enum valueXMPP::IQ
Save()PXML
Save(Options options)PXML
SaveFile(const PFilePath &fn)PXML
SaveFile(const PFilePath &fn, Options options)PXML
Set enum valueXMPP::IQ
SetBody(PXMLElement *body)XMPP::IQvirtual
SetDefaultNamespace enum valuePXML
SetFrom(const PString &from)XMPP::Stanzavirtual
SetID(const PString &id)XMPP::Stanzavirtual
SetMaxEntityLength(unsigned len)PXMLBaseinline
SetNamespace enum valuePXML
SetOptions(Options opts)PXMLBaseinline
SetOriginalMessage(IQ *iq)XMPP::IQvirtual
SetProcessed()XMPP::IQinline
SetRootElement(PXMLRootElement *root)PXML
SetRootElement(const PString &documentType)PXML
SetTo(const PString &to)XMPP::Stanzavirtual
SetTraceContextIdentifier(unsigned id)PObjectinline
SetTraceContextIdentifier(const PObject &obj)PObjectinline
SetTraceContextIdentifier(const PObject *obj)PObjectinline
SetType(IQType type)XMPP::IQvirtual
SetType(const PString &type)XMPP::IQvirtual
StandAloneType enum namePXMLBase
Subtree enum valuePXML
ToTag()XMPP::Stanzastatic
TypeTag()XMPP::IQstatic
UninitialisedStandAlone enum valuePXMLBase
Unknown enum valueXMPP::IQ
UnknownStandAlone enum valuePXMLBase
Validate(const ValidationInfo *validator)PXML
ValidateElement(ValidationContext &context, PXMLElement *element, const ValidationInfo *elements)PXML
ValidateElements(ValidationContext &context, PXMLElement *baseElement, const ValidationInfo *elements)PXML
ValidationOp enum namePXML
~IQ()XMPP::IQ
~PObject()PObjectinlinevirtual
~PXML()PXML